A long standing highlight of our calendar has been the Jack Petchey speak out challenge. Students are taught the skills required for public speaking and are then invited to prepare and deliver a short speech on a subject of their choice. Topics included Mental Illness and beauty, all of our students spoke confidently and passionately about their topic. These sessions do wonders for our students’ self confidence and self esteem, as well as helping them prepare for their Eng- lish speaking exam and fu- ture public speaking.
